6. Historic Significance
Buhl work’s historic significance derives from its shut affiliation with particular intervals, stylistic traits, and outstanding figures in ornamental arts historical past. Rising in Seventeenth-century France and gaining widespread reputation through the reign of Louis XIV, the method grew to become synonymous with French luxurious and craftsmanship. Its affiliation with Andr-Charles Boulle, cabinetmaker to the king, additional solidified its prestigious standing. Boulle’s masterful execution of intricate designs, typically incorporating unique supplies and demonstrating unparalleled technical ability, established a benchmark for high quality and artistry that influenced generations of artisans. Royal patronage and aristocratic demand fueled innovation and refinement inside the craft, resulting in the event of more and more advanced designs and strategies. This historic context gives a framework for understanding the evolution of buhl work and its enduring legacy. For instance, analyzing a Louis XIV interval commode that includes elaborate marquetry in brass and tortoiseshell reveals not solely the stylistic preferences of the period but in addition the excessive degree of ability possessed by artisans of the time. Moreover, the presence of buhl work in royal palaces and aristocratic residences underscores its significance as a logo of wealth and standing throughout this era.

Query 1: How does one distinguish genuine vintage examples from later reproductions or imitations?
Genuine vintage items exhibit particular traits indicative of interval craftsmanship. These embody hand-cut inlays, refined variations in materials thickness, and proof of conventional device marks. Reproductions typically exhibit uniform thicknesses and machine-cut precision, missing the refined irregularities of handcrafted work. Cautious examination of the joinery, supplies, and general building helps distinguish genuine items from later copies. Consulting with respected vintage specialists is advisable for authentication functions.
Query 2: What are the commonest sorts of harm encountered in vintage inlaid objects, and the way can these be addressed?
Widespread harm contains lifting or cracked inlays, typically as a result of fluctuations in temperature and humidity, and scratches or dents within the substrate. Lifting inlays require specialised re-adhesion utilizing applicable conservation adhesives. Cracked tortoiseshell can typically be repaired utilizing cautious warmth and strain strategies. Addressing substrate harm requires expert woodworking and refinishing strategies. Consulting with a professional conservator is really useful for important harm.

Query 4: Are there particular historic intervals or kinds most carefully related to this ornamental method?
This system gained prominence in Seventeenth-century France, significantly through the reign of Louis XIV, changing into carefully related to French furnishings and ornamental arts. It remained standard all through the 18th and nineteenth centuries, adapting to evolving stylistic traits reminiscent of Neoclassicism and Artwork Deco. Whereas French examples are maybe probably the most famend, the method additionally discovered expression in different European nations, every including its personal regional variations.
